What is Metal Core PCB?

A Metal Core PCB (MCPCB) is a type of PCB designed for efficient thermal management. It uses a metal substrate like aluminum or copper instead of traditional fiberglass for better heat dissipation. These are ideal for applications in high-power LEDs, automotive, and power electronics

Metal Core PCB Technical Specifications

OM Electronics manufactures Metal Core PCBs (MCPCBs) with aluminum and copper cores for demanding thermal management applications. Specifications below are standard; custom stackups are available.

Parameter Specification
Metal Core MaterialAluminum (standard), Copper (premium)
Thermal Conductivity1.0 W/m·K – 3.0 W/m·K (dielectric layer)
Core Thickness0.8 mm – 3.0 mm
Dielectric Layer Thickness75 µm – 200 µm
Copper Weight1 oz (35 µm) – 3 oz (105 µm)
Min Track Width / Spacing0.1 mm / 0.1 mm
Surface FinishHASL (Lead-Free), ENIG, OSP
Solder MaskWhite, Black (standard for LED applications)
Maximum Board Size500 mm × 500 mm
Number of Layers1 or 2 signal layers on metal core
Operating Temperature-40°C to +150°C
Thermal Resistance0.5 – 1.5 °C·cm²/W (dielectric)
IPC StandardIPC-2221, IPC-6012 Class 2
RoHS ComplianceYes — all materials fully RoHS compliant
Standard Lead Time5–7 working days

The terms are often used interchangeably, but there is a distinction. An Aluminum PCB specifically uses an aluminum base, while a Metal Core PCB (MCPCB) is a broader category that includes boards with aluminum, copper, or even steel cores. Copper-core MCPCBs offer superior thermal conductivity (up to 400 W/m·K vs 200 W/m·K for aluminum) but are more expensive. MCPCBs are primarily used in applications where heat dissipation is critical. The top industries include: LED lighting (high-power LED luminaires, streetlights, grow lights), automotive (ADAS sensors, headlights, EV battery management), power electronics (SMPS, inverters, motor drives), and industrial equipment (welding machines, servo drives, UPS systems). We offer copper weights of 1 oz (35 µm), 2 oz (70 µm), and 3 oz (105 µm) for Metal Core PCBs. Heavier copper weights are recommended for high-current carrying traces in power electronics applications. For LED applications, 1 oz copper is typically sufficient. Yes. While single-layer MCPCBs are the most common, OM Electronics also manufactures double-layer Metal Core PCBs with copper traces on both sides of the dielectric, connected through vias. Double-layer MCPCBs are used where higher component density is needed while still requiring superior thermal performance — typically in compact power supplies and advanced LED driver circuits.
